    Sara B.

    Amazing spot for a high quality and well priced Italian meal in Chelsea. I was craving some really good chicken parm, and Pepe Giallo did it right. Super crispy, flavorful sauce and lots of cheese. I'm here for it. The parm also came with a side of really tasty and garlicky sauteed spinach. We also tried the sausage pizza and the bruschetta. Both standout. The bruschetta was literally the highlight of the meal, on such good bread with the most fresh tomatoes. The ambiance is super cute and it's exactly the type of vibe you'd want at a cozy little Italian eatery downtown. There are a few small tables on the patio, and we loved eating outside. Wash everything down with a spritz! They have a wine liquor license, so it's not technically an aperol spritz, but it tasted the same and I enjoyed it. It's hard to figure out where to eat in the city with endless options, but for comforting Italian food and fair prices this is a wonderful choice. Would definitely return.

    8.5/10 Tried three…read moreslices during my visit: the Pepperoni, Meat Lovers, and Plain Cheese. Overall, I can definitely see why this place is considered classic New York-style pizza. The slices were huge, thin, and had that signature foldable crust with a great balance of crispness and chew. The Pepperoni was one of my favorites. It came loaded with generous amounts of pepperoni, and the thin crust let all the flavors shine without feeling too heavy. Simple, classic, and really satisfying. The standout, though, was the Meat Lovers. I'm usually not the biggest fan of combination pizzas, but this one completely changed my mind. Every bite was packed with flavor, and the generous toppings were well-balanced without overwhelming the crust. It was easily the highlight of the meal. The Plain Cheese was the weakest of the three not because it was bad, but because it was exactly what you'd expect from a classic cheese slice. It had a nice cheesy flavor and solid texture, just nothing particularly memorable compared to the other two. Service was impressively fast despite the long line, and the Spider-Man-themed décor gave the restaurant a fun, unique New York vibe. Overall, I really enjoyed the pizza and can confidently say it lived up to the New York-style reputation. If I had to compare it to Pizza My Heart, I'd give this place a slight edge.
